Samsung and LG to unveil NEW flexible smartphones in October 2013.
“The newly launched curved phones will not be completely flexible,” Samsung SDI’s CEO Park Sang-jin said last Wednesday. However, he added, “We have developed the technology to make batteries a little curved and to fix them after being curved.”
Samsung Display is reported to use a 5.5-generation (1300x1500mm) line at the OLED plant in Asan, South Chungcheong Province, and LG Display is to operate a 4.5-generation (730x920mm) line in Paju, Gyeonggi Province.
“Within this year, Samsung and LG will have a monthly production capacity of 1.5 million and 35,000 flexible panels, respectively,” a source said.
Samsung and LG’s new smartphones, which will reportedly be unveiled next month, are said to be plastic-based, light and unbreakable. Since the technology is still in its nascent stage, users will not be able to change the shape.
It will take a few more years for flexible displays to be able to fully take different forms and to be rolled up like paper, a source said.
